Anyway my concern is the noise that I hear when sitting at an idle. Sounds like the fly wheel is hitting something in the bottom of the bell housing and bouncing it around randomly. It goes away when I press the clutch petal. I don't think it is the trow out bearing--I have had those go bad in the past and they don't make this sound.
What happens when the dual mass flywheels go bad? I'm thinking that this could be the problem. There is no vibration or weird clutch engagement/disengagement though. If I were to plug my ears I wouldn't know there was a problem... What do you think? It is very hard to describe without having you actually hear it, but I know it can't be good.
The clutch assembly, flywheel, transmission, slave and master cylinder have all been replaced in the last few years by the PO. Is there anyway to see if the flywheel is bad without pulling the trans off the motor? Thanks a bunch guys for any help or thoughts!
